Artist's Statement:

For the past several years, my work has included simple earthen-colored clay pots, flowering bulbs and lush greenery. Originally the result of an attempt to warm up during an especially harsh winter, I soon  fell in love with the subject matter. Now, those plants and pots, as well as the actual fruit of the earth (voluptuous apples, misshapen pears) almost always find a place in my works.

At the same time, I have continued with the "Dancing Table" series and have noted that lushly frosted cakes have become part of the table settings. Sometimes those cakes are the sole star on the table, sometimes they remain a player.  Either way, I believe they are a admonition to both artist and viewer to celebrate life.

Recently I began working with broken materials, found objects and other  "throw-away stuff" of our society to create works I consider beautiful.

These common, everyday images are utilized to remind all of us that the ordinary is extraordinary.  I hope my work reflects the vitality, excitement and precious nature of our world  and the rich joys of everyday life.
